Police seize 18,000 canisters of laughing gas near Burgas

Photo: mvr.bg/burgas

A special operation on Bulgaria's southern Black Sea coast has seized 18,000 canistars of laughing gas.

Warning protocols were issued to 15 people selling laughing gas balloons to stop selling the product to minors and indoors.

Specialists from Burgas police warn that the use of nitrous oxide can lead to disorientation and muscle cramps.

The results of the inspection will be sent to the prosecutor's office, and the Regional Health Inspectorate and the Bulgarian Food Safety Agency will also be notified.
